COLUMBUS, OH, January 15, 2024 - Planet TV Studios, a leading creator of innovative television series, happily announces its current documentary series, "New Frontiers," highlighting the pioneering successes of Andelyn Biosciences. This specific documentary will investigate the advanced advances crafted by Andelyn Biosciences, a prominent gene therapy Contract Development and Manufacturing Organization (CDMO), in the vibrant space of biotechnology. "New Frontiers" is a provocative series painstakenly created to examine groundbreaking agencies that happen to be at the top of shaping the future of medical care globally. The documentary episodes will likely be airing early 2024 on national television, Bloomberg TV, and accessible on on-demand through a number of streaming platforms, including Amazon, Google Play, Roku, and more.

Inside the sophisticated arena of biotechnology, Andelyn Biosciences has surfaced as a visionary, advancing revolutionary therapies and adding considerably to the biopharmaceutical world. Established in 2020, the business, based in Columbus, Ohio, launched out of Nationwide Children's Hospital's Abigail Wexner Research Institute together with an objective to augmenting the progression and manufacturing of innovative therapies to bring more treatments to more patients.

Viral Vectors
Viruses have evolved to precisely introduce nucleic acids into recipient cells, establishing them as a viable method for gene therapy. Frequently employed biological delivery agents include:
Adenoviral vectors – Capable of infecting both mitotic and quiescent cells but often trigger host defenses.
Adeno-Associated Viruses (AAVs) – Highly regarded due to their minimal antigenicity and capacity for maintaining long-term gene expression.
Retroviral vectors and lentiviral systems – Integrate into the host genome, offering sustained transcription, with lentiviral vectors being particularly useful for altering dormant cellular structures.
Alternative Genetic Delivery Methods
Non-viral delivery methods offer a reduced-risk option, minimizing host rejection. These comprise:
Liposomes and Nanoparticles – Packaging nucleic acids for targeted cellular uptake.
Electropulse Gene Transfer – Using electrical pulses to generate permeable spots in cell membranes, facilitating DNA/RNA penetration.
Direct Injection – Delivering nucleic acids precisely into target tissues.

Addressing Inherited Diseases
Various hereditary diseases result from monogenic defects, making them ideal candidates for genetic correction. Some notable advancements include:
Cystic Fibrosis – Research aiming to incorporate working CFTR sequences are showing promising results.
Hemophilia – Genetic modification research focus on regenerating the generation of hemostatic molecules.
Dystrophic Muscle Disorders – CRISPR-mediated gene editing offers hope for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y patients.
Sickle Cell Disease and Beta-Thalassemia – Gene therapy strategies aim to rectify red blood cell abnormalities.
Oncological Genetic Treatment
DNA-based interventions are crucial in tumor management, either by altering T-cell functionality to recognize and attack tumors or by reprogramming malignant cells to halt metastasis. Several highly effective oncogenetic treatments consist of:
Chimeric Antigen Receptor T-Cell Engineering – Modified lymphocytes attacking tumor markers.
Oncolytic Viruses – Genetically modified pathogens that specifically target and destroy tumor cells.
Reactivation of Oncogene Inhibitors – Reviving the activity of genes like TP53 to control proliferation.

Genetic Engineering Solutions: Restructuring the Fundamental Biology
Gene therapy functions through precisely modifying the core defect of DNA-related illnesses:
Direct Genetic Therapy: Transfers modified genes directly into the biological structure, like the government-sanctioned vision-restoring Luxturna for managing inherited blindness.
External Genetic Modification: Involves reprogramming a biological samples externally and then returning them, as seen in some emerging solutions for sickle cell disease and immune system failures.
The advent of gene-editing CRISPR has rapidly progressed gene More about the author therapy scientific exploration, making possible targeted alterations at the chromosomal sequences.

Cancer Treatment
The authorization of T-cell immunotherapy like Kymriah and Yescarta has changed the landscape of cancer treatment, especially for individuals with hematologic malignancies who have run out of alternatives.
Genetic Conditions
Diseases such as SMA and a severe hemoglobinopathy, that in the past provided scarce care possibilities, currently feature cutting-edge genetic treatments for example a gene replacement therapy as well as Casgevy.
